        important thing
      • 2016-11-08 31311, 2016

      • zas
        we discovered an issue related to consul http checks
      • 2016-11-08 31352, 2016

      • Gentlecat
        what's the issue?
      • 2016-11-08 31302, 2016

      • zas
        under heavy load, if your service doesn't return 429 responses (too many requests), consul may consider the upstream as dead
      • 2016-11-08 31333, 2016

      • zas
        and therefore remove it from this list, balancing the load to the remaining upstreams, eventually cascading to death
      • 2016-11-08 31344, 2016

      • zas
        if under too many requests your service returns 5xx (or anything != 429), better use tcp health checks
      • 2016-11-08 31310, 2016

      • zas
        we did that dor mb services (because they suck, using 5xx instead of 429)
      • 2016-11-08 31347, 2016

      • zas
      • 2016-11-08 31305, 2016

      • zas
        "The status of the service depends on the HTTP response code: any 2xx code is considered passing, a 429 Too Many Requests is a warning, and anything else is a failure."
      • 2016-11-08 31343, 2016

      • zas
        and if it is a failure... upstream is removed after few secs
      • 2016-11-08 31309, 2016

      • zas
        i discovered it the hard way while doing load tests
